"Whether you think you can or think you can't... you're right." This quote from Henry Ford is one of my favourites and is a brilliant embodiment of "mindset" - the focus of today's podcast episode.
In my experience of working with 3000+ students and graduates and indeed in my experience as a human being(!) - I have recognised the importance of mindset on the process towards achieving any goals we set for ourselves.
Paying attention to your attitude, your thinking - whether it is positive or negative - all of this has a massive impact on our experiences going through life and stretching ourselves in the direction of what we want to achieve... what we want to be / do / have.
Mindset.
In this episode you'll hear some insights from psychologist Carol Dweck and fixed and growth mindsets - which are always a good reminder.
